Output 628c680bde0dc9db104ef4a2f237b3c704c0aa0a19925ccee0b169d0f0faa154:1

value
578980372
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f7efd4ce13f08f18c28aa38c9d5e78c2006f288b OP_EQUALVERIFY OP_CHECKSIG
address
1PbyD9kUQwFR6ARcQ3z445rhMTqJMWvtxV
transaction
628c680bde0dc9db104ef4a2f237b3c704c0aa0a19925ccee0b169d0f0faa154
spent
true